Objective
Provide information and guidance to all employees of their rights and obligations with regards to Leave entitlements. There are procedures to follow when accessing this entitlement.
Responsibilities
General Manager
- Provide employees with information about their entitlements.
- Consult with employees to plan for the period of leave and arrangements when they return.
Employees (Casual and Permanent Staff)
- Provide a minimum of three-week notice.
- Apply leave through Deputy.
- Cooperate with the General Manager to plan for the period of leave and arrangements when returning.
Guidelines
Manager/Supervisor
- RDO application is from Monday – Thursday only. Applications outside of these days are subject to approval from the General Manager.
- If there is no RDO available then annual leave would be taken. (Alternative arrangement can be made with General Manager)
- Please note that leave during a busy period may not be granted. Please see list below of times that may not be granted: • Easter Long Weekend
- Grand Final Week
- Christmas Period (usually 10th December – 3rd January)
- Various Public Holidays as recorded in the roster book.
- Melbourne Cup Day and Anzac Day
- Other Periods as deemed necessary by management due to staffing levels
Coaching staff
- To ensure smooth functioning of the organisation, it is preferred that employees avoid taking leave during the school term. Any leave request during term would be assessed on a needs basis and require manager approval.
- Additionally, employees are advised to take no more than two weeks of leave in a row, unless granted permission by their manager or supervisor
- In order to obtain approval for leave, employees on both part-time and full-time contracts must send an email requesting leave and await approval before submitting a request to Deputy
Staff
- Unavailable Leave Request is available for all Casual Employment as long as request is made minimum three weeks in advance. Leave requests must be communicated via email before it is put on Unavailable on Deputy.
- No more than 2 Pro Shop and coaching staff can take leave at any one time due to staffing levels.
- Please note that leave during a busy period may not be granted. Please see list below of times that may not be granted:
- Easter Long Weekend
- Grand Final Week
- Christmas Period (usually 10th December – 3rd January)
- Various Public Holidays as recorded in the roster book.
- Melbourne Cup Day and Anzac Day
- Other Periods as deemed necessary by management due to staffing levels, including school terms.
Breach of Policy
Strathfield Sports Club has an obligation to consistently apply and enforce this policy. Employees must understand and comply with this policy.
Any employee who takes leave without the approval of the Club is considered to have breached this policy. Any employee who breaches this policy shall be subject to counselling, training, and/or disciplinary action, which may include termination of employment.

Procedures
- Employees wishing to take Unavailable/RDO leave must complete the Leave Application Form via Deputy.
- Provide a minimum of three week notice via email so that staffing can be arranged.
- Await notification from General Manager for the approval of such leave. The General Manager will process all leave in a timely manner. Do not make pre-arrangements before approval.
- Employees are obligated to check the internal mail to assess whether their application has been accepted or denied.
Employees who require more information about unavailable/leave should contact the General Manager.
